Alice Springs Chicken

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up Dijon mustard
  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 1/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 T lemon juice
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 1/2 pounds)
  • 2 T butter
  • 1 T olive oil
  • 8 ounces mushrooms, sliced
  • 4 slices cooked bacon, chopped
  • 2 cups cheddar cheese
  • 2 T fresh parsley

Preparation

Step 1



Whisk together mustard, honey, mayonnaise, and lemon juice in a small bowl. Reserve 1/4 cup sauce in a covered container and refrigerate until serving time.

Meanwhile, place the chicken breast in a large plastic zipper-top bag. Pour in remaining sauce and turn in bag until evenly coated. Refrigerate at least 2 hours or overnight.

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Heat butter in a n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until foaming. Add mushrooms and saute until the mushrooms have released most of their liquid and have started to turn brown, about 5 to 7 minutes. Set aside.

Meanwhile, heat oil in a large oven-proof skillet or Dutch oven over medium-high heat until shimmering. And chicken breast in a single layer, discarding leftover marinade. Leave the chicken on the pan without moving until a golden-brown crust forms, about 5 minutes. Flip each piece and continue to cook until the second side is browned.

Divide the mushrooms evenly over the chicken. Top with bacon and cheese. Cover the skillet and place in the oven. Bake until the chicken reaches 165 degrees F, about 10 to 15 minutes.

Remove from oven and garnish with parsley if desired. Serve with reserved sauce on the side for dipping.
